Transaction 62564102e943dea3cc7b0e71e5faaed23c5b61ad884b86ee76d799fe03f9a851
1 Input
1 Output
-
62564102e943dea3cc7b0e71e5faaed23c5b61ad884b86ee76d799fe03f9a851:0
- value
- 85722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512c4513943884491817a9b6fc1fc5e7d20640d3 OP_EQUAL
- address
- 396Dh1AobAth3cwQJHRkBet1ezVm1GejS5